Why are employees not showing when lodging a pay event?

Payroll and STP
- Click on employee tab
- Click on employee name
- Select pay run defaults from the menu.
- Scroll all the way to the bottom and you will see Closely held employee box under Single Touch Payroll
- Please ensure this box is unticked .

All pay events lodged with the ATO contain the year-to-date payroll information for the included employees. Therefore, lodging the most recent pay event will include their full earnings for that financial year. While it is possible to re-lodge some previous pay events, if this will cause your pay events to be lodged out of order chronologically I would suggest you lodge an Update Event instead. If you are unsure what information the ATO holds, an Update Event will advise the ATO that this lodgement contains all pays for that financial year. They are not associated with any particular pay run and are used to 'override' previously incorrect lodgements and/or to provide up-to-date earnings information:
- Go to the Employees tab and select Reports.
- Click on Single Touch Payroll (under the ATO Reporting subheading).
- Select the Create Update Event button.
- Choose the correct financial year and pay schedule, then select Create and follow the prompts to lodge with the ATO.

If an employee is not closely held, another reason could be that the employee was marked as Is Final in a previous event for the financial year. Marking an employee Is Final tells the system and the ATO that no further lodgements will be made for the employee for that financial year, and therefore they will not show up in any further events for the year. This can be done in a Pay Event or Update Event.
You can easily check and resolve this by:
- Go to the Employees tab, then Reports.
- Select Single Touch Payroll (under the ATO Reporting subheading).
- Select the relevant financial year to review the events. You can click into these to review and see if the employee in question has previously been marked as Is Final (this will display on the far right of the page).
To remove the Is Final status:
- If the employee has been marked as Is Final in a Pay or Update Event that has been created but not lodged, all you need to to is click into this and delete it; then the employee will show up in your pay events.
- If the employee has been marked as Is Final in a lodged event, you need to lodge an Update Event to let the ATO know you're removing this status from the employee. Navigate to the Single Touch Payroll page once more and select Create Update Event, then enter the relevant FY and pay schedule and Create.
- If necessary, use the Actions button to add the employee to the event, and ensure the Is Final box on the right is not ticked. Then follow the prompts to Lodge with the ATO.
Now you have removed the Is Final status you will find the employee will show in pay events moving forward.
